Opinion

In re Willie O. Jarvis, Jr., applying for writs of certiorari, review, and stay order. Parish of Orleans. No. 262-969.

Granted. The trial court is reversed and the case is remanded for reconsideration in light of State ex rel., Davis v. Criminal District Court, 368 So.2d 1092 (La.1979) and State ex rel., Moore v. Warden, 308 So.2d 749 (La.1975).
